Строкование Concatenation из в пределах одного списка

Scala - это новая для меня, поэтому я не уверен, что лучший способ пойти об этом.

Мне нужно просто взять строки в один список и присоединиться к ним. Так, CONCAT (список («A», «B», «C»)) возврат ABC .

Должен ли я снаe сначала посмотреть, сколько строк в списке, то, как я могу просто пройти и присоединиться к ним? Я чувствую, что это необходимо сначала сделать, то, как вы можете использовать списки, как в список Список [11] [1] Список [2] Список [ 3] , и т. Д. ..

Редактировать :

Вот моя идея, конечно, с компиляцией ошибок ..

def concat(l: List[String]): String = {
var len = l.length
var i = 0
    while (i < len) {
        val result = result :: l(i) + " "
    }
result
}
14
задан sloth 28 September 2012 в 09:10
поделиться